Output 6299c94c12e2cf4f224871b73d2fa12619183ebc6a1e2d82bd14bd617991de79:1

value
441408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9aa59dad62f947d75fb0851109d55bdf6918f2c OP_EQUAL
address
3HA8CA6xVLHZu51aUnFHy5ztvUkuw8ev7Y
transaction
6299c94c12e2cf4f224871b73d2fa12619183ebc6a1e2d82bd14bd617991de79
confirmations
401595
spent
true